Understanding jury service
Jury service is a fundamental component of the judicial system in many countries, serving as a civic duty that connects citizens to the legal process. A jury's role is to evaluate evidence and render a verdict in legal proceedings, reflecting the community’s judgment. This system upholds the principle that justice should be determined by peers, thus ensuring fairness in trial.
Eligibility to serve on a jury typically includes being a citizen, a resident of the jurisdiction where you are called, and at least 18 years old. However, specific restrictions may apply based on criminal history or other criteria. It is vital for potential jurors to understand their responsibilities, which include evaluating facts impartially, adhering to legal instructions, and contributing to the deliberation process.
Overview of the jury service form
The jury service form is a crucial document that citizens receive when summoned for jury duty. This form gathers necessary information used to assess a juror's qualifications and availability. Its completion is mandatory; failure to submit the form could lead to penalties, reflecting the importance of jury participation in the legal system.
Typically, the jury service form requests personal information, employment details, and any potential disqualifications a juror may have. This information helps court officials manage the jury pool effectively, ensuring that all selected jurors are both suitable and available for service.
